Amleto 1.12
Just a heads up:
We've released a new version of Amleto * Client and server windows can now be resized * Bug fix in the LWSN launch (now works on older versions of windows) * Now possible to install the client as a service (type amletocli.exe help for instructions) * Now Amleto trys to diagnose and fix common configuration problems * A first version of an Amleto screen saver is ready, you may now see the Amleto status from any computer when the screensaver is launched. Since last "major" release (1.10) a lot of new things have been added inside Amleto, our network rendering tool. To give you an overview of the latest changes and all features, here is an updated list our software can do for you:
New features added from 1.11 to 1.15 - Support various format (TGA24,TGA32,PNG24,PGN32,JPEG) - Direct layout integration via own included plugin - Special screensaver give updated information about current status - Remote update client software - Auto diagnostic for common errors - Client can be installed as a service - LWSN output redirected New features added from 1.01 to 1.10 - Fully support LW 7.5c for Linux - Compressed transfer between clients and server - Shortcuts can be customized - Can set render priority (by project and/or by nodes) - Remote kill LWSN process - Drag drop support - Block rendering - Fields hints Feature since 1.0 - Easy to set-up/install - Auto installation and configuration of LWSN - Real-time update of available nodes - Easy to use interface - Web interface - Image preview - Detailed log of activities - Frame recovery system - Render Single frame across multiple clients - Up to 9 clients on the same host - Web interface and network protocol are password protected - Two types of network transfer - Direct modification of rendering options For more informations, please visit our webpage. http://www.rayserver.com |
